What is the best final expense insurance in Georgia?

Final expense insurance is a whole life policy designed to cover funeral costs, medical bills, and small debts. It is typically available to ages 50 to 85 with no medical exam, just a short health questionnaire. In Georgia, a traditional full service burial averages $8,550 and a full service cremation averages $6,337 according to Funeralocity, so coverage is usually sized to that range. Rather than pointing to one company, an independent broker compares final expense policies from multiple A-rated carriers and matches the one that fits your age, health, and coverage goal.

Does Georgia have a life insurance guaranty fund?

Yes. The Georgia Life and Health Insurance Guaranty Association protects policyholders if a member life insurer is ordered into liquidation. For life insurance, covered benefits are protected up to $300,000. Every life carrier licensed in Georgia participates in the association, which acts as a statutory safety net. Life insurance in the state is regulated by the Georgia Office of Commissioner of Insurance at oci.georgia.gov, which licenses agents and oversees carrier solvency. Because statutory limits can change, confirm current coverage caps with the office.

What happens to my life insurance if my carrier goes insolvent in Georgia?

If your life insurance carrier becomes insolvent and is ordered into liquidation, the Georgia Life and Health Insurance Guaranty Association steps in to pay covered claims, up to $300,000 in life insurance benefits per policyholder. Your coverage does not simply disappear. The Georgia Office of Commissioner of Insurance oversees the process and publishes consumer guidance at oci.georgia.gov. Choosing a policy from an A-rated carrier lowers the chance of insolvency in the first place, which is one reason an independent broker reviews carrier financial strength alongside coverage.

Is final expense insurance worth it for Georgia seniors?

For many Georgia seniors, final expense insurance fills a real gap. A traditional full service burial averages $8,550 in Georgia and a full service cremation averages $6,337 according to Funeralocity. Without coverage, those costs often fall to surviving family. Final expense is a whole life policy with a fixed premium, no medical exam for most applicants, and a benefit that stays in force as long as premiums are paid. Georgia ranks among the top states for final expense by volume, with strong demand across the Atlanta metro and rural South Georgia. Whether it fits depends on your savings and family situation, which a broker can review with you.

GEORGIA REGULATORY REFERENCES

How Georgia Protects Policyholders

State regulator: Georgia Office of Commissioner of Insurance (OCI). oci.georgia.gov

Guaranty backing: Georgia Life and Health Insurance Guaranty Association protects covered life insurance benefits up to $300,000 per policyholder if a member carrier is ordered into liquidation. Georgia also provides a 10-day free-look period to review a new policy. Statutory limits can change, so confirm current figures with the regulator.

Funeral cost data: Georgia averages $8,550 for a traditional full service burial and $6,337 for a full service cremation. www.funeralocity.com/average-funeral-price/ga
